灌枝覆盖与羊粪添加对荒漠草原土壤养分及优势牧草生长的影响OA

Effects of Shrub Branch Mulching and Sheep Manure Addition on Soil Nutrients and Dominant Forage Growth in Desert Steppe

中文摘要英文摘要

灌枝覆盖与羊粪添加在退化草地恢复实践中已分别展现出改善土壤水分与养分的潜力,然而二者单独或协同作用对荒漠草原土壤水肥调控及优势牧草生长的影响机制与效应尚不明确.为此,本研究在宁夏盐池荒漠草原开展二因素裂区试验,以无灌枝覆盖、短枝覆盖(枝条长度5~10 cm)和长枝覆盖(枝条长度70~130 cm)3种拧条枝条覆盖处理为主区,以4个羊粪添加水平(0 kg/hm2、4 000 kg/hm2、8 000 kg/hm2和16 000 kg/hm2)为副区,探讨其对土壤水热、养分及优势牧草生长的影响.结果表明:(1)与无灌枝覆盖相比,短枝覆盖和长枝覆盖均能降低土壤温度及提高土壤含水量,而羊粪添加对土壤水热无显著影响;(2)灌枝覆盖与羊粪添加均显著降低土壤pH,并提升土壤有机碳、氮及磷含量;(3)灌枝覆盖与羊粪添加显著促进了优势牧草生长,蒙古冰草各项生长指标在短枝覆盖+8 000 kg/hm2羊粪添加处理下最高,牛枝子则在长枝覆盖+8 000 kg/hm2羊粪添加处理下表现最佳;(4)冗余分析表明,土壤水分、温度及养分均是影响牧草生长的关键环境因子,尤其对蒙古冰草的影响最为显著.综上,灌枝覆盖主要改善土壤水热条件,羊粪添加则主要提升土壤养分,二者协同可有效促进荒漠草原优势牧草生长,为草地生态恢复与可持续管理提供依据.

Shrub branch mulching and sheep manure addition have shown potential in degraded grass-land restoration practices for improving soil moisture and nutrient availability,respectively.However,the mechanisms and effects of these two measures,whether individually or combined,on soil water and nutri-ent regulation and dominant forage growth in desert steppe remain unclear.Therefore,a two-factor split-plot experiment was conducted in the desert steppe of Yanchi,Ningxia.The main plots consisted of three levels of Caragana korshinskii branch mulch treatments:no mulch,short-branch mulch(5-10 cm),and long-branch mulch(70-130 cm).The subplots included four sheep manure addition levels of 0 kg/hm2,4 000 kg/hm2,8 000 kg/hm2,and 16 000 kg/hm2.Their effects on soil moisture,temperature,nutrients,and dominant forage growth were investigated.The results showed that:(1)Compared with no branch mulch,both short-branch mulch and long-branch mulch reduced soil temperature and increased soil water content,whereas sheep manure addition had no significant effect on soil moisture or temperature;(2)Both branch mulch and sheep manure addition significantly decreased soil pH and increased the contents of soil organic carbon,nitrogen,and phosphorus;(3)Branch mulch and sheep manure addition significantly pro-moted the growth of dominant forages.All growth indices of Agropyron mongolicum were highest under the short-branch mulch and 8 000 kg/hm2 sheep manure addition treatment,while Lespedeza potaninii per-formed best under the long-branch mulch and 8 000 kg/hm2 sheep manure addition treatment;(4)Redun-dancy analysis indicated that soil water content,temperature,and nutrients were key environmental factors influencing forage growth,with particularly pronounced effects on Agropyron mongolicum.In summary,branch mulch mainly improved soil hydrothermal conditions,whereas sheep manure addition primarily enhanced soil nutrient supply.Their combination effectively promoted the growth of dominant forages in desert steppe,providing a scientific basis for grassland ecological restoration and sustainable management.
